Class OperationalizationClusterArgs.Builder
- java.lang.Object
-
- com.pulumi.azurenative.machinelearningcompute.OperationalizationClusterArgs.Builder
-
- Enclosing class:
- OperationalizationClusterArgs
public static final class OperationalizationClusterArgs.Builder extends java.lang.Object
-
-
Constructor Summary
Constructors Constructor Description Builder()
Builder(OperationalizationClusterArgs defaults)
-
Method Summary
-
-
-
Constructor Detail
-
Builder
public Builder()
-
Builder
public Builder(OperationalizationClusterArgs defaults)
-
-
Method Detail
-
appInsights
public OperationalizationClusterArgs.Builder appInsights(@Nullable com.pulumi.core.Output<AppInsightsPropertiesArgs> appInsights)
- Parameters:
appInsights
- AppInsights configuration.- Returns:
- builder
-
appInsights
public OperationalizationClusterArgs.Builder appInsights(AppInsightsPropertiesArgs appInsights)
- Parameters:
appInsights
- AppInsights configuration.- Returns:
- builder
-
clusterName
public OperationalizationClusterArgs.Builder clusterName(@Nullable com.pulumi.core.Output<java.lang.String> clusterName)
- Parameters:
clusterName
- The name of the cluster.- Returns:
- builder
-
clusterName
public OperationalizationClusterArgs.Builder clusterName(java.lang.String clusterName)
- Parameters:
clusterName
- The name of the cluster.- Returns:
- builder
-
clusterType
public OperationalizationClusterArgs.Builder clusterType(com.pulumi.core.Output<com.pulumi.core.Either<java.lang.String,ClusterType>> clusterType)
- Parameters:
clusterType
- The cluster type.- Returns:
- builder
-
clusterType
public OperationalizationClusterArgs.Builder clusterType(com.pulumi.core.Either<java.lang.String,ClusterType> clusterType)
- Parameters:
clusterType
- The cluster type.- Returns:
- builder
-
clusterType
public OperationalizationClusterArgs.Builder clusterType(java.lang.String clusterType)
- Parameters:
clusterType
- The cluster type.- Returns:
- builder
-
clusterType
public OperationalizationClusterArgs.Builder clusterType(ClusterType clusterType)
- Parameters:
clusterType
- The cluster type.- Returns:
- builder
-
containerRegistry
public OperationalizationClusterArgs.Builder containerRegistry(@Nullable com.pulumi.core.Output<ContainerRegistryPropertiesArgs> containerRegistry)
- Parameters:
containerRegistry
- Container Registry properties.- Returns:
- builder
-
containerRegistry
public OperationalizationClusterArgs.Builder containerRegistry(ContainerRegistryPropertiesArgs containerRegistry)
- Parameters:
containerRegistry
- Container Registry properties.- Returns:
- builder
-
containerService
public OperationalizationClusterArgs.Builder containerService(@Nullable com.pulumi.core.Output<AcsClusterPropertiesArgs> containerService)
- Parameters:
containerService
- Parameters for the Azure Container Service cluster.- Returns:
- builder
-
containerService
public OperationalizationClusterArgs.Builder containerService(AcsClusterPropertiesArgs containerService)
- Parameters:
containerService
- Parameters for the Azure Container Service cluster.- Returns:
- builder
-
description
public OperationalizationClusterArgs.Builder description(@Nullable com.pulumi.core.Output<java.lang.String> description)
- Parameters:
description
- The description of the cluster.- Returns:
- builder
-
description
public OperationalizationClusterArgs.Builder description(java.lang.String description)
- Parameters:
description
- The description of the cluster.- Returns:
- builder
-
globalServiceConfiguration
public OperationalizationClusterArgs.Builder globalServiceConfiguration(@Nullable com.pulumi.core.Output<GlobalServiceConfigurationArgs> globalServiceConfiguration)
- Parameters:
globalServiceConfiguration
- Contains global configuration for the web services in the cluster.- Returns:
- builder
-
globalServiceConfiguration
public OperationalizationClusterArgs.Builder globalServiceConfiguration(GlobalServiceConfigurationArgs globalServiceConfiguration)
- Parameters:
globalServiceConfiguration
- Contains global configuration for the web services in the cluster.- Returns:
- builder
-
location
public OperationalizationClusterArgs.Builder location(@Nullable com.pulumi.core.Output<java.lang.String> location)
- Parameters:
location
- Specifies the location of the resource.- Returns:
- builder
-
location
public OperationalizationClusterArgs.Builder location(java.lang.String location)
- Parameters:
location
- Specifies the location of the resource.- Returns:
- builder
-
resourceGroupName
public OperationalizationClusterArgs.Builder resourceGroupName(com.pulumi.core.Output<java.lang.String> resourceGroupName)
- Parameters:
resourceGroupName
- Name of the resource group in which the cluster is located.- Returns:
- builder
-
resourceGroupName
public OperationalizationClusterArgs.Builder resourceGroupName(java.lang.String resourceGroupName)
- Parameters:
resourceGroupName
- Name of the resource group in which the cluster is located.- Returns:
- builder
-
storageAccount
public OperationalizationClusterArgs.Builder storageAccount(@Nullable com.pulumi.core.Output<StorageAccountPropertiesArgs> storageAccount)
- Parameters:
storageAccount
- Storage Account properties.- Returns:
- builder
-
storageAccount
public OperationalizationClusterArgs.Builder storageAccount(StorageAccountPropertiesArgs storageAccount)
- Parameters:
storageAccount
- Storage Account properties.- Returns:
- builder
-
tags
public OperationalizationClusterArgs.Builder tags(@Nullable com.pulumi.core.Output<java.util.Map<java.lang.String,java.lang.String>> tags)
- Parameters:
tags
- Contains resource tags defined as key/value pairs.- Returns:
- builder
-
tags
public OperationalizationClusterArgs.Builder tags(java.util.Map<java.lang.String,java.lang.String> tags)
- Parameters:
tags
- Contains resource tags defined as key/value pairs.- Returns:
- builder
-
build
public OperationalizationClusterArgs build()
-
-